mysql - Multiple requests to one route in spark framework -


i have question spark web framework. unfortenately, didn't found answer question @ spark documentation, that's why need help.

i have 2 request types, 2 verbs, , delete, 1 path named /search. have 2 query parameters, , 1 param delete url looks like:

for get: http://localhost:4567/search?q=string&username=username

for delete: http://localhost:4567/search?id=id

get adds new search mysql db. delete should delete search id mysql db.

  1. first question

when i'm trying achieve delete request, never executes. of requests /search executing in request, can't delete searches database, add them. how can make delete executing?

  1. second question

am making request add data database right? shouldn't make post request task? when i'm trying make same thing post, there's 404 error @ localhost:4567/search?q=query&username=user

here main class declared routes , requests.

public class app {     public static void main(string [] args){         searchdaoimpl searchdao = new searchdaoimpl();          spark.get("/search", new route(){             @override             public object handle(request request, response response){                 search search = new search(request.queryparams("q"), "created", request.queryparams("user"),new                         simpledateformat("yyyy-mm-dd hh:mm:ss").format(new java.util.date()));                 return searchdao.insertsearch(search);             }         });          spark.delete("/search", new route(){            @override             public object handle(request request, response response){                int id = integer.parseint(request.queryparams("id"));                return searchdao.deletesearch(id);            }         });      } } 

thanks , sorry if explained not wish best


Comments

Popular posts from this blog

python - Selenium remoteWebDriver (& SauceLabs) Firefox moseMoveTo action exception -

html - How to custom Bootstrap grid height? -

transpose - Maple isnt executing function but prints function term -